  • RhoA G-LISA激活检测试剂盒(比色法)是一种基于 ELISA 的 Rho 活化检测试剂盒,可在 3 小时内检测细胞中的 Rho 活性。有关 G-LISA 检测法的详细介绍以及其他可用的 G-LISA 试剂盒列表,请参阅我们的 G-LISA 主页。BK124 Rho 活化检测试剂盒仅检测细胞中 GTP 负载的 RhoA 水平。活化水平在吸光度为 490nm 时测定。

    RhoA G-LISA激活检测试剂盒(比色法)实验的流程图

    图 1. 用 RhoA G-LISA激活检测试剂盒(比色法)BK124 测量钙泊蛋白对 RhoA 的激活作用。瑞士 3T3(小鼠)细胞血清饥饿 24 小时,然后用钙蛋白肽(Cal;0.1 毫克/毫升,30 分钟)或仅用 DMSO 载体(SS)处理。对 10 µg 细胞裂解液进行 G-LISA™ 检测。在 490 纳米波长处读取吸光度。

    图 2. 使用RhoA G-LISA激活检测试剂盒(比色法)(Cat.# BK124)测量经细胞渗透性 Rho 抑制剂(CT04)处理的瑞士 3T3 细胞的 Rho 活性。血清饥饿的瑞士 3T3 成纤维细胞未经处理(无 CT04),或在 37°C 无血清培养基中用 0.20、0.50 和 2.0 µg/ml CT04 处理 4 小时,然后用 100µg/ml 卡尔蛋白酶活化 10 分钟。 然后裂解细胞,用 RhoA G-LISA激活检测试剂盒(比色法)(Cat.# BK124)检测 RhoA 活性。 注:2.0 µg/ml CT04 作用 4 小时后,RhoA 活性几乎完全(90%)被抑制。
